I have a 2013 Tahoe q4 SF I have a 3.0l mercruiser engine and i
would like to know does anyone know how I start the engine
without it being in the water??? I wasn't told that one. Thanks

You have to buy what are called "muffs". They look like ear muffs and fit around the outdrive where the water pickup is located to feed the engine water from a garden hose. You can buy them at any marine store and they usually have them at places like walmart and other sporting goods stores.

Once you have fitted the muffs to your drive and you have the water running, you can start your engine and let it run at idle speeds. I was told don't rev over 1500rpm while running on the muffs so I would heed that advice.

Absolutely! What happens when you rev the engine too high is the water pump tries to draw more water then the garden hose can supply. That can cause the pump to run partially dry, sucking air in from around the sides of the muffs... Only bad things happen after that :facepalm: :eek:

Remember to lower the outdrive out of the trailer position whenever running the boat. The driveshaft turns even in neutral and can bind the ujoints. Something I learned on Iboats.
